About this House

This beautiful 3 bedroom 2.5 bath smart home, by Tri-Pointe Homes in the Gated community of Westlake in Lake Elsinore, is available for yearly++ lease. This modern home features all the high tech amenities you can imagine! Including, Smart home tech, tankless water heater, whole house fan, stainless steel appliances, quartz countertops, water resistant vinyl plank flooring in high traffic areas and bedrooms with cozy carpet. Big bonus, Solar keeps your electric low, low, low!! This home features 3 very large bedrooms, including a master with on-suite and walk-in closets. Indoor Laundry room with storage (Tenant will need to provide their own washer and dryer) Easy low- water/no-maintenance yard with artificial turf in the back. 2 car garage, with smart lift system that links to your car or phone. Gated community pool & jacuzzi. Fun family playground and dog park are steps away. Won't last long. DON'T MISS THIS RARE OPPORTUNITY! Small pets under 50lbs okay with pet deposit of $500 per animal.

1 year lease with option to renew for tenants in good standing. Tenant pays all utilities. Owner pays management, HOA fee's, pest and landscape. Most small pets under 50lb okay with $500 pet deposit.
Application fee is $30 per adult. All peoples 18 years and over, must apply.
Standard CAR application provided and accepted. Proof of income, and positive past rental history required.
